Salesforce has acquired AgentOS, an AI-powered personal assistant platform, for $4 billion. AgentOS specializes in revolutionizing how users find hotels and apartments, leveraging artificial intelligence to provide highly personalized recommendations and optimize search time and cost savings. The acquisition marks a significant move for Salesforce into advanced user-centric AI applications.
Salesforce, a global leader in customer relationship management (CRM) and cloud-based software, has consistently integrated AI into its enterprise solutions, notably through its Einstein AI platform. AgentOS's core technology, which delivers an intuitive, efficient, and deeply personalized search experience for accommodations, aligns strategically with Salesforce's commitment to enhancing customer engagement and operational intelligence across various sectors. The platform's ability to quickly identify optimal, tailored options for users complements Salesforce's broader mission to empower businesses with intelligent tools.
